Beta Build Changes

Before going into the PVP changes, let’s have a look at beta build and the most important changes.  

Demon Hunters

  • A nerf of Glaive Tempest reducing the pressure
  • Rework on Unbound Chaos giving burst damage in PVPs
  • Even with the rework of abilities, overall nerf for demon hunters
  • Best composition with warrior or windwalker since this both melee class are powerful and can protect demon hunters

Marksmanship Hunters

  • Buff in Trueshot ability with increased focused regeneration

Frost Mages

  • Slick Ice is buffed increasing the damage
  • The Ice Bite Conduit was significantly nerfed

Enhancement Shaman

  • Doom Winds was severely nerfed, the increase from Windfury Weapon damage is 25% and was previously 100% increase
  • Windfury Weapon was also nerfed from 32.4% damage, down to 24% damage

PvP Battlegrounds Gear

PvP Honor sets are PvP gears you can obtain with the Classic Honor system. Mythic plus gear can achieve getting gears at the end of Mythic Dungeon. Each set contains a total of 6 pieces with set bonus awarded at 2 and 4 pieces. 2 and 6-piece are generic stat increase, while the 4-piece are improvements of your class spell. These sets are built around PvP combat with that, the stats are more generic that other dedicated sets.

State of Pre-Patch PvP

This will discuss the state of PvP  and real-time PvP events which will focus on pre-patch non-rated arenas. As pre-patch is now live, it gives players to figure out which class and composition are good for PvP.

Demon Hunters

Due to some nerfs this class is definitely out of the best two classes, still they can perform well when partnered with strong healer. Ability Unbound Chaos paired with the Writhing Segment of Drest’agath can still burst damage and take someone out fast. Although demon hunters are still susceptible to melee pressure which can make you struggle to survive.

Arms Warrior

Coming from the weaker class going to top tier class in the pre-patch. Crushing Assault in the pre-patch is incredibly overpowered, dealing a large amount of damage. 

Elemental Shaman

Another class from average to top-tier class because of their passive and burst damage with added passive tankiness and shaman utility. Lava burst with increased crit damage is really a great ability for elemental shaman. Along with that Stormkeeper is even dealing higher burst damage.

Paladins

One of the best performing classes in the PvP. Word of Glory does have a large amount of healing for friendly targets.Both Execution Sentence and Avenging Wrath can do significant amount of damage

Shadow Priest

Jumping from weak to one of the strongest classes due to their crowd control and burst damage. Power Word Shield and Shadow Mend are good defensive and heal abilities.

Discipline Priest

Still a decent class that performs well that can provide tons of damage. Having the ability Thoughtsteal, makes them a viable choice. Providing continuous pressure, mind control and defensive abilities makes this class perform well in PvPs.

Feral Druids

Feral druids are still climbing to the top, with abilities Reaping Flames, Ferocious Bite and Writhing Segment of Drest’agath (PVE Trinkets) that easily kill targets rapidly. With mobility and off-healing, which increases survivability for this class.

Rogues

A flexible class with burst damage and incredible crowd control to lock down enemies which makes them a perfect partner for healers and other dps classes.
